Output 265258692bf7e32f0bfffca6a0f15e3e823425455ff1eeb5dc45cf28a5530f80:53

value
296286
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2cf9df31a7859e45d54f1e0e4344fa2a0520536d OP_EQUAL
address
35npzPH3BTXGJ7WzyGjaiAAbix3CsGqDsB
transaction
265258692bf7e32f0bfffca6a0f15e3e823425455ff1eeb5dc45cf28a5530f80
spent
true